Central Elementary School vs Fort Deposit Elementary School
Hayneville, AL 路 School Comparison
2022 Data 路 NCES CCDCentral Elementary School
Elementary School 路 Regular
Fort Deposit Elementary School
Elementary School 路 Regular
| Metric | Central Elementary School | Fort Deposit Elementary School |
|---|---|---|
| Enrollment | 185 | 194 |
| Student-Teacher Ratio | 13.2:1 | 16.2:1 |
| Free/Reduced Lunch | 94.6% | 96.4% |
| Diversity | Low Diversity | Low Diversity |
| School Type | Regular Elementary School | Regular Elementary School |
| Locale | Unknown | Unknown |

Student Demographics
| Race/Ethnicity | Central Elementary School | Fort Deposit Elementary School |
|---|---|---|
| White | 1.6% | 1.5% |
| Hispanic | 2.2% | 3.1% |
| Black | 95.7% | 94.8% |
| Asian | 0.5% | N/A |
